    1. I wouldn’t worry too much about Richard Denning. He seems to have had a good enough career (one can’t say great in comparison to Lucy’s) in film and TV with continuous work throughout the 50’s and 60’s. I remember him from repeats of the b&w series “Mr. and Mrs. North” on TV. He made enough money to retire to Hawaii, and then was called out of retirement to play the Governor for over 60 episodes of “Hawaii 5-0”.
